How We Fix Leaking Pipe Water Removal in Crandall, TX
When you call us for leaking pipe water removal, our team will quickly and efficiently assess the situation to find out the best course of action. We’ll use specialized equipment to locate and extract the water, and then dry the affected area to prevent further damage.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our team will arrive at your property and assess the situation to find out the extent of the damage and the best course of action. This includes identifying the source of the leak, the amount of water involved, and any potential hazards.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Using specialized equipment, our team will extract the water from the affected area, including any standing water and water-soaked materials. This is crucial in preventing further damage and growth of mold and mildew.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Once the water has been extracted, our team will use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ify the affected area. This includes using industrial fans and dehumidifiers to remove any remaining moisture and prevent further damage.
Step 4: Cleanup and Restoration
Finally, our team will thoroughly clean and restore the affected area to its pre-damage condition. This includes repairing any damaged materials, replacing any damaged items, and ensuring that the area is safe and healthy for you and your family.

Leaking Pipe Water Removal Cost in Crandall, TX
The cost of leaking pipe water remov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Crandall, TX. These are estimates, not guarantees. Here’s a breakdown of the typical price range for each service: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and Planning | $100 – $500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area |
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,000 | Amount of water involved, equipment needed |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, equipment needed |
| Cleanup and Restoration |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, materials needed |
